MCC celebrated the completion of its compact with Benin in early October 2011. The Compact addressed obstacles to economic growth by expanding a major port, promoting land security, improving access to capital and creating a more efficient judicial system.
Armenia Compact Closeout
MCC's compact with Armenia represents the largest grant investment in the country' irrigation infrastructure in over 30 years. This plus the other investments are expected to benefit one-third of Armenia's farming households.

Compact Signing Ceremony with Indonesia
On Nov. 18, 2011, MCC signed a five-year, $600 million compact with Indonesia to reduce poverty through economic growth. Secretary of State Hillary Rodham Clinton and MCC CEO Daniel Yohannes participated in the signing ceremony in Bali, Indonesia.
